Output 528a75bf25bf4ff9acc15367f508410001a7a314f38b99bc1cf4a3407b73bb6a:3

value
30596377
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67ff2b0d0ae8ff967e3b581f5acc5ea9ec03e83a OP_EQUAL
address
MHP3WapGp3fW3vqnJZgsWZhNhsen4XMYBh
transaction
528a75bf25bf4ff9acc15367f508410001a7a314f38b99bc1cf4a3407b73bb6a
spent
true